Brief History of Basques and Corsets

The fashion industry has taken the word corsets more recently to describe tops which resemble the original apparel but do not perform the intended purpose it was meant to.


These tops are popular and trendy but do not emphasize body figure as the typical apparel is supposed to. In fact these modern tops are more of lingerie than figure enhancing clothing.


They are back in vogue and have been popularised by celebrities like lady Ga Ga and Rihanna in their music videos. The new trend is to wear them for either of these two purposes: Waist reduction to improve your confidence and posture, or to achieve a sexy and gorgeous charm in the bedroom.


Traditionally though, these apparel were meant for the former reason. They were worn by girls and women as part of normal undergarments. It is only today that they have transformed in to sexy costumes.


Victorian women back in the 16th century wanted their waists to appear as tiny as possible. It is then that bodices known as stays were developed as a form of tight lacing worn below the dresses. Girls received them at a young age and wore them until old age.


Back then they were longer, flaring over the hips and extending several inches down to the waist. This shape became very popular and clothes were designed to match with the bodices.


Other variations soon began to emerge. Victorian era jackets known as basques began to be designed in similarly snug fitting fashion extending past the hips and flaring out to accommodate a bustle.


Gradually though,corsets and basques
began to phase out with the advent of newer dressing methods. Women stopped wearing bustles in the late 19th century and as the 20th century dawned, hemlines began creeping upwards.


By the 1920���¢�¯�¿�½�¯�¿�½s these apparel were virtually unheard of until the late forties when they began to make a come back.


The new versions which coincided with development of the media were much shorter than the Victorian designs. Women liberation was just beginning to sprout and the new style was called the merry widow. Its introduction set the stage for the sexual revolution as matters of the bedroom began to be explored with less and less inhibition.


The sixties through to the eighties was a revolutionary period as the hippie movement sprouted and grew. Media expansion and freedom of expression was growing in leaps and bounds and mainstream artists were the trendsetters of the day.


Musicians such Madonna popularized the underwear as outwear craze and sexual costumes began to appear all over the country.


Today, this apparel has become ubiquitous with women all over the world. They are worn as an alternative method of accentuating natural body curves to create a slimming effect. Other women wear them to enhance sexuality and spice up the bedroom.
